NGX Daily Market Summary – Thursday, November 6, 2025
Market Overview
The Nigerian equities market closed down -0.36% on Thursday, with the NGX All Share Index (ASI) settling at 150,573.87. Market sentiment was notably bearish, as decliners (41) nearly doubled advancers (22), reflected in a market breadth of 0.54x. Despite the pullback, year-to-date returns remain a vibrant +45.40%, emphasizing the market’s impressive resilience this year. Trading activity was robust, with total volume traded at 513.10M shares (up from the previous day), and turnover climbing 3.85% to ₦14.89B.
Market Breadth & Participation
- Bearish breadth: Only 22 stocks advanced versus 41 decliners, suggesting a broad-based selloff with some bargain-hunting in select names.
- Volume Movement: Trade volume increased for 57 companies and declined for 84—highlighting rotation into specific, mostly high-conviction plays.
- Turnover: The steady rise in turnover despite negative price action suggests institutional positioning—potentially rebalancing or profit-taking into market strength.

Institutional Clustering & Trade Patterns
- ZENITHBANK: Led institutional activity, absorbing 6.4% of total institutional volume and 14.4% of value. Such clustering typically signals major rebalancing or strategic positioning.
- FCMB: Featured in both institutional and retail top trades, further affirming its dominant liquidity and investor interest for the day.
-
Market Breakdown:
- Institutional investors accounted for 36.07% of trades but a commanding 77.90% of volume and 89.24% of value. Their trades—especially in heavy banking names—drove broader market flows and may lead to aftershocks in coming sessions.
- Retail trades were 63.93% by count but only 22.10% of volume, indicating institutions are steering direction while retail chases moves.

Market Trend - ASI (NGX All-Share-Index) With 50 & 200 Day MAvgs Chart
Technical traders typically use the 50 & 200 day moving averages to aid in choosing
where to enter or exit a position, which then causes these levels to act as strong
support or resistance. As a general guideline, if the price is above a moving average,
the trend is up. If the price is below a moving average, the trend is down.
It is important to note that critics of technical analysis say that moving averages act
as support and resistance because so many traders use these indicators to inform their
trading decisions. Also moving averages tend to work quite well in strong trending conditions
but poorly in choppy or ranging conditions.
Trading Strategies: Crossovers
Crossovers are one of the main moving average strategies. The first type is a price crossover,
which is when the price crosses above or below a moving average to signal a potential change
in trend. Another strategy is to apply two moving averages to a chart: one longer and one
shorter. When the shorter-term MA crosses above the longer-term MA, it is a buy signal, as
it indicates that the trend is shifting up. This is known as a golden cross. Meanwhile, when
the shorter-term MA crosses below the longer-term MA, it is a sell signal, as it indicates that
the trend is shifting down. This is known as a dead/death cross
